Guida definitiva al cloud computing per principianti [con esempi]
Pubblicato: 2020-03-18Devi aver sentito spesso persone che fanno domande come:
- Cos'è la nuvola?
- Dov'è la nuvola?
- Siamo nel cloud in questo momento?
E quale pensi sia la risposta a queste domande?
Questo post parla proprio di questo!
Il cloud è un server a cui si accede tramite Internet. Evita la necessità di operare e gestire server fisici.
Ma allora, cos'è il cloud computing?
Sommario
Una guida completa sul cloud computing
Il cloud computing significa semplicemente l'archiviazione dei dati e il loro accesso su Internet anziché sul disco rigido di un computer.

Ciò consente l'accesso ai dati da qualsiasi parte del mondo e in qualsiasi momento, purché si disponga di una connessione Internet stabile.
Storia del cloud computing
Sin dai primi anni 2000, le persone hanno utilizzato il cloud direttamente o indirettamente, consapevolmente e inconsapevolmente. Devi aver notato una serie di annunci in TV per quanto riguarda il cloud, in particolare quelli di Apple Inc.
Mentre il cloud computing sembra un'idea relativamente nuova, l'elaborazione come servizio è in corso dagli anni '60!
Questo era il periodo in cui gli uffici informatici offrivano alle aziende di affittare "tempo" su un computer mainframe.
Ma poi, una volta che il concetto di personal computer (PC) ha preso vita, questo servizio di multiproprietà ha iniziato a vedere una caduta poiché ora acquistare un computer è stato molto più semplice!
Il cloud computing è leggermente basato su questo servizio di multiproprietà. Invece di calcolare come servizio, ora utilizziamo il software come servizio.
Leggi: Come diventare un buon ingegnere cloud?
Aziende che offrono servizi di cloud computing
Ci sono diverse aziende che offrono servizi di cloud computing. Alcuni dei più popolari sono:
- Google : offre un cloud privato che fornisce i servizi di Google come Google Docs ai suoi utenti. Puoi persino ottenere l'accesso alla posta elettronica, app per documenti, mappe, analisi web, ecc.
- Microsoft – Offre Microsoft Office 365 online. Consente il trasferimento di tutti i contenuti e gli strumenti di business intelligence sul cloud. Puoi anche usufruire di altre applicazioni MS Office sul cloud.
- com – Ha tutta la sua applicazione nel suo cloud. Aveva anche prodotti su Force.com e Vmforce.com che aiutano gli sviluppatori a creare servizi cloud personalizzati e personalizzati.
Impara i corsi di ingegneria del software online dalle migliori università del mondo. Guadagna programmi Executive PG, programmi di certificazione avanzati o programmi di master per accelerare la tua carriera.
Caratteristiche del Cloud Computing
Sebbene la spiegazione di ciascuna delle numerose caratteristiche del cloud computing vada oltre lo scopo di questo articolo, consentitemi di darvi una breve descrizione delle più importanti.
- Accesso alla rete : il cloud computing consente l'accesso ai dati e alle risorse su un'ampia gamma di dispositivi come PC, dispositivi mobili e laptop. La parte migliore è che puoi accedervi da Internet.
- Infrastruttura condivisa : il cloud computing ha un modello virtualizzato che consente la condivisione di servizi, archiviazione e altre attività di rete. Quando hai qualcosa su Internet che è privato per te, ma puoi condividerlo con persone da qualsiasi luogo e in qualsiasi momento, sai che stai sfruttando al massimo il cloud.
- Misurazione gestita : tutte le informazioni di fatturazione e reporting vengono registrate utilizzando il sistema di misurazione sul cloud. Quindi, invece di essere fatturati per tutti i servizi, un cliente viene costruito solo per lo spazio e i servizi che ha utilizzato durante il periodo di fatturazione.
Leggi anche: Stipendio per ingegnere cloud in India
Come funziona il cloud computing?
Invece di acquistare computer, infrastrutture o data center nuovi/usati, le organizzazioni possono affittare l'accesso a qualsiasi cosa, dalle applicazioni alla capacità di archiviazione, da un'azienda di provider di servizi cloud.
Succede tutto sul cloud, su Internet.

Puoi accedere a tutti i tuoi dati su qualsiasi dispositivo di tua scelta. Tutto quello che devi fare è accedere al tuo account e utilizzare i tuoi documenti quando ne hai bisogno.
In questo modo, le persone possono anche lavorare lontano dalle loro postazioni di lavoro.
Tuttavia, per questo, dovresti acquistare spazio di archiviazione cloud. Sebbene gli importi iniziali siano gratuiti (Apple iCloud offre i primi 5 GB gratuiti), ti verrà richiesto di pagare per l'utilizzo successivo in base a tariffe mensili o annuali.
I vantaggi e i limiti del Cloud Computing
Come ogni altra tecnologia, il cloud computing presenta vantaggi e limiti. Tuttavia, i suoi vantaggi superano chiaramente questi ultimi.
Diamo un'occhiata!
Vantaggi del Cloud Computing
- Accesso in tutto il mondo: poiché puoi accedere ai tuoi dati da qualsiasi luogo, si può affermare che il cloud computing aumenta la mobilità. Le organizzazioni possono ora risparmiare sui costi dell'infrastruttura consentendo ai propri dipendenti di lavorare in remoto. Questo aiuta anche a risparmiare carta in questo mondo morente poiché non è necessario portare i documenti da nessuna parte.
- Risparmio sui costi: le organizzazioni possono risparmiare enormi sui costi delle risorse IT poiché possono distribuire il lavoro ai lavoratori remoti. In questo modo, sia i dipendenti che le organizzazioni ne traggono vantaggio poiché i dipendenti non devono spendere soldi per viaggiare da e verso il lavoro.
- Configurazione semplice : bastano pochi minuti per configurare un servizio di cloud computing. Basta creare un account, scegliere una password e modificare le impostazioni individuali in base alle proprie esigenze, ad esempio scegliere a quali dispositivi consentire l'accesso.
- Scalabilità : soddisfare le richieste dei consumatori non potrebbe essere più facile che con il cloud. Puoi distribuire rapidamente le attività ai tuoi dipendenti e completarle nelle ore di punta per garantire consegne tempestive.
- Senza manutenzione : tutti i fornitori di servizi cloud offrono la manutenzione gratuita del sistema per i servizi di cloud computing. E poiché le operazioni vengono eseguite tramite API, non è necessario installare applicazioni sul computer. Ciò significa che il tuo PC non avrebbe bisogno di alcuna manutenzione!
Limitazioni del Cloud Computing
- Privacy e sicurezza dei dati : l'utilizzo del cloud comporta l'accesso di terze parti ai dati. Inoltre, poiché persone di tutto il mondo utilizzano lo stesso server del cloud, possono cercare un modo per accedere ai tuoi dati, causando un problema di sicurezza.
- Affidamento a Internet : dal momento che hai bisogno di un accesso continuo a Internet per accedere alle tue risorse sul cloud, sei totalmente dipendente dalla connettività Internet della tua regione. Nel caso in cui la tua zona abbia problemi di rete bassi, sei condannato!
Ci sono anche altre sfide nell'utilizzo del cloud computing, ma sono abbastanza sotto controllo con i recenti sviluppi tecnologici.
Esempi di Cloud Computing
Il cloud computing supporta un numero immenso di servizi, tra cui Gmail o il backup su cloud di immagini e video sul telefono.
Netflix dipende dalle amministrazioni del cloud computing per gestire il suo servizio di streaming video e anche i suoi diversi framework aziendali.
Il cloud computing si sta trasformando nell'alternativa predefinita per alcune applicazioni: i programmatori stanno progressivamente offrendo le loro applicazioni come servizi su Internet anziché come app indipendenti, le applicazioni del cloud computing sono diventate estremamente diffuse e quasi inevitabili.
In ogni caso, il cloud computing presenta un potenziale svantaggio, in quanto può presentare allo stesso modo nuove spese e pericoli per le organizzazioni che lo utilizzano.

Conclusione
Mentre ci evolviamo in termini di tecnologia e di come accediamo ai nostri dati, una delle principali preoccupazioni future si presenta: come facciamo a sapere che i grandi nomi del settore – Google, Facebook e Twitter – stanno crescendo senza abusare dei nostri dati?
Se ci pensi, Facebook non sarebbe stato popolare se non fosse stato gratuito. E guarda, dove ci ha portato!
Quindi, se il cloud resta libero, qual è la garanzia che i nostri dati saranno al sicuro?
In upGrad, offriamo il programma Executive PG in Software Development Specialization nel programma Cloud Computing. Dura solo 13 mesi ed è completamente online quindi puoi completarlo senza interrompere il tuo lavoro.
Il nostro corso ti insegnerà i concetti di base e avanzati del cloud computing insieme alle applicazioni di questi concetti. Imparerai dagli esperti del settore attraverso video, lezioni dal vivo e incarichi. Inoltre, avrai accesso all'esclusiva preparazione alla carriera di upGrad, al feedback sul curriculum e a molti altri vantaggi. Assicurati di controllarlo.